NetSuite CPQ Configurator Themes Integration in 2026.1

NetSuite 2026.1 introduces enhanced integration of CPQ configurators with commerce themes for a seamless user experience.

·2 min read·NetSuite 2026.1·View Oracle Docs

Starting in NetSuite 2026.1, the CPQ (Configure, Price, Quote) functionality now seamlessly integrates with SuiteCommerce themes, allowing product interfaces to inherit the general aesthetics of these themes. This change enhances user experience significantly, ensuring consistency across different customer touchpoints.

Key Features

With this update, the NetSuite CPQ Configurator can stylishly adapt to the chosen commerce theme. This includes:

  • Font Colors
  • Font Styles
  • Background Colors
  • Border Colors

These customizable elements ensure that your product configurators not only functionally align with your business needs but also visually fit within your broader branding strategy.

Configuration Instructions

To incorporate the commerce theme into your CPQ product interface:

  1. Navigate to the SuiteCommerce Configuration record.
  2. Clear the Basic Color Theme field to allow inherited styles from the selected commerce theme.
  3. If you prefer the standard NetSuite CPQ aesthetic, ensure that the Basic Color Theme field is checked.
